NURS 7720 - Research-Based Interventions for Acute Care Nurse Practitioners in Collaborative Patient Care ACNPII (5 Credit Hours)
This second level acute care nurse practitioner course focuses on the scientific basis of interventions for complex, acutely ill individuals. The clinical practicum provides opportunities to: participate in collaborative practice on a multi-disciplinary healthcare team; determine appropriate interventions; utilize expanded practice skills; and evaluate outcomes for the acutely ill.
Lecture Hours: 2 Lab Hours: 1 Other Contact Hours: 2
Grade Mode: Normal, Audit Prerequisites: NURS7471 and NURS7390 and NURS7430 and NURS7710 Repeat Status: No College Restrictions: The Graduate School Program Restrictions: CERM_ACNP-Cert in Acute Care Nurse Pract, MSN_ACNP-Acute Care Nurse Practitioner Level Restrictions: Graduate Semester Schedule Type: Lecture/Supervised Lab/Clinic
